Stephen Laurent
Stephen Laurent is a late Abenaki elder and son of the former chief Joseph Laurent who worked to
preserve his native language in a dictionary and audio tapes. He is also known as Atian Laurent ("Atian" is
an Abenaki name that comes from the French version of "Stephen," Etienne.)
